Sexting among teens continues to light up smartphones, but what are the risks associated? A new study out of the University of Calgary is linking teen sexting with risky behavior, anxiety, depression and substance use. The lead author of the study, Dr. Sheri Madigan joins us to talk about the findings and why she believes more education needs to happen at home and in schools.
